Housing Stock in Piotrkowski County 2018

In 2018, Piotrkowski county ranked 130 of 380 Polish counties. Dwelling stock grew by 1,240 units +4.2% between 2013-2018, at 30,736.

Among 41 growing counties, in bottom 50% for housing growth rate. Within Łódź province, ranked 8 of 24 counties.

Based on 31 years of official GUS housing market statistics for Piotrkowski county and its 11 municipalities within Łódź province.
